TAKEDA NAMED WAC SPECIALIST OF THE WEEK

1/26/2009

DENVER — Sacramento State junior Traci Takeda was named the Western Athletic Conference Specialist of the Week, it was announced today. The honor is the first for Takeda during her career.

Against Southern Utah, the Clovis, Calif., native finished first on beam with a career high score of 9.925. Her mark places her in a three-way tie for second place in Sacramento State history — trailing only Melissa Genovese's 9.950. Takeda's score is also the highest by a WAC gymnast on beam this year. Takeda also set a career high on vault during the meet with a score of 9.750.

Sacramento State, which is ranked 31st nationally, will hold its first home meet of the season on Friday, Jan. 30, when the team welcomes Illinois State. The meet will begin at 7 p.m. in the Hornets Nest.
